iLap 0.11 – laptimer for windows Mobile

iLap

iLap

iLap is a Windows Mobile freeware laptimer for all types of track racing. The system is based on GPS, and will give you a number of advantages compared to traditional laptimers.

Laptime splits, with iLap you can specify track sections of particular intrest. You will get instant feedback of how fast you pass a section. iLap runs on handheld Pocket PC / Windows Mobiles using either an external or internal GPS.

Features

  • GPS based windows mobile lap timer.
  • Use either an external or internal GPS
  • Supports Windows Mobile 5 & 6.
  • Supports 320×240, 640×480, 800×600 and 200×400 displays.
  • Records lap, section and split times for your track day sessions or for all kinds of sports like motorcycle/car track days, bicycling,running, sailing.
  • User defined tracks that can be saved and reloaded for reuse on return to a particular track for comparison to earlier sessions.
  • Displays lap time and comparison against fastest lap and speed at gate passage.
  • Review and browse lap and split times after the session.
  • Supports metric and imperial (english) units.
  • Easy definition of start/finish and split time gates using large on screen buttons for adding and removing gates on the fly out on the track.
  • Large, clear lap timer display for easy viewing.
  • No beacon/transmitter needed.

Changes since 0.10

  • Track logging added.
    Now iLap can record your progress during the day by continously saving your GPS position to file. The track logs are saved in standard NMEA 0183 format (GPGGA, GPRMC), and can be analysed offline by other tools. See the updated user manual for more information.
  • Continous running elapsed time (ET) on the lap timer screen. Users can now optionally enable continous, second by second, updates of the elapsed time since lap start.
